Business Programmer II – C#/.NET
Unum UKBusiness Programmer II developing and maintaining C#/.NET applications for Unum’s employee-benefits insurance business. Supporting APIs, databases, cloud infrastructure, program analysis, and documentation.

About the role
Key responsibilities & impact- Design, code, test, and troubleshoot programs using appropriate hardware, database, and programming technology
- Maintain and modify existing programs, implementing approved changes
- Develop simple applications
- Test and develop programming modifications to enhance functionality
- Write new program code following prescribed specifications
- Write and maintain programming documentation
- Evaluate interrelationships between programs and identify potential unwanted effects of changes
- Analyze program performance and correct deficiencies in consultation with users and supervisor approval
- Confer with users to understand needed program changes and resolve questions about program intent, data input, output requirements, and internal checks and controls
- Conduct or support low- to moderate-level data analysis and research for management decision-making
- Maintain confidentiality of processed, stored, or accessed information
- Perform other duties as assigned
Requirements
What you’ll need- Bachelor's degree or equivalent related work experience is required
- 4+ years' experience in business or financial analysis, management reporting, or related work experience
- Strong problem-solving skills and ability to debug complex applications
- Ability to work independently and collaboratively in a team environment
- Experience in Agile development methodologies, including Scrum and Kanban
- Excellent communication and documentation skills
- Strong proficiency in C# and the .NET ecosystem, including .NET Core, .NET Framework, and ASP.NET
- Experience with SQL, including Microsoft SQL Server, PostgreSQL, or MySQL
- Knowledge of PowerShell, Bash, or Python
- Familiarity with Entity Framework or other ORM frameworks
- Experience building and maintaining RESTful APIs and Web APIs
- Proficiency with Git and version-control platforms
- Experience with Azure or AWS for hosting, CI/CD, and cloud-based services
- Knowledge of Docker and Kubernetes
- Hands-on experience with CI/CD pipelines
- Comfort with Windows Server environments and IIS
- Experience with Linux, including SUSE, Ubuntu, or RHEL
- Understanding of networking concepts, firewalls, and security best practices
- Ability to manipulate PDF, JPEG, and AFP file formats programmatically
- Experience with iTextSharp, ImageMagick, or Ghostscript
